A jury has ruled unlawful killing in the inquest into the death of 31-year-old Stephen Lynch, who was struck by a car and dragged along a road in Co Dublin over seven years ago. Despite no charges being filed, the case is still under investigation, with witnesses refusing to cooperate due to fear of individuals believed to be involved. Garda investigations suggest the incident was deliberate, but lack of evidence led to no murder prosecution being directed by the DPP.
